Unscented Collection and Lip Tints from Scentuals Body Care from Nature
Scentuals Body Care from Nature is a local shop in Coquitlam, BC, hand making personal care products from pure essential oils, cold pressed carrier oils, and the finest butters, botanicals and organic herbs. None of their products are ever tested on animals. In today’s giveaway they’re offering a Scent-free Collection Set with everything shown here: daily skin repair, soap, hand & body repair cream, hand & body lotion, shampoo, and conditioner.
The winner will also receive a complete set of Scentuals’ best-selling tinted lip balms. Organic ingredients like sunflower and coconut oil nourish your lips while natural mineral micas tint lips in four beautiful shades: Bombshell, Sultry, Passion, and Flirt. Free of lead, petroleum, and synthetic fragrance!

Set of 6 Wool Dryer Balls from Woolzies
Woolzies are pure handmade New Zealand wool dryer balls that soften your laundry naturally without any of the chemicals of conventional fabric softeners. Unlike plastic dryer balls, they are PVC free and won’t fall apart or melt on you. Woolzies save time and energy by cutting down on drying time by an average of 25% per load. They also help reduce static and wrinkles. Use Woolzies to snuggle up with naturally downy soft laundry that’s completely free of harmful chemicals. Woolzies are also hypo-allergenic and totally safe for people with wool sensitivities as they will not shed onto your laundry.
